Testing Your Drinking Water

Your drinking water can contain a wide range of contaminants, such as forever chemicals. Water contaminants can pose significant health risks and turn your clean water into a silent threat. The first step in protecting your family is understanding what you could be up against.

Regular testing is the only way to know for certain, and it’s also the first step toward taking control of your water quality.

Water quality can change, and new contaminants can find their way into your supply. Regular testing, at least once each year, can help you stay ahead of any issues.

DIY kits can offer a quick and inexpensive snapshot, but they aren’t as comprehensive as professional testing. For peace of mind and a complete understanding of your water quality, professional tests are ideal.

Identifying Water Treatment Options

Once you know what you’re dealing with, you can take action. There are various treatment options available, each with its own set of pros and cons.

From simple filtration pitchers to more complex reverse osmosis systems, the market offers a wide array of solutions. Understanding how each method works and what it targets is key to making the right choice for your home.

Cost, ease of installation, the maintenance regime, and the contaminants present in your water should all play a role in determining the best approach. For example, one of the most important things to know about forever chemicals in drinking water is that you can reduce exposure with the right filtration system. Just be sure you consider the ongoing expenses of your systems, such as maintenance.

Maintaining Water Quality

A critical detail that every homeowner must know about their drinking water is that maintenance is a must. Homeowners should never install a water treatment system and then forget about it, assuming it works indefinitely. Maintaining water quality is an ongoing, vigilant task.

Always follow the manufacturer’s maintenance instructions, which typically include periodic cleaning and regular filter changes. Additionally, proper storage and handling of water can impact its quality. Filters don’t last forever, and letting them become clogged or ineffective can actually worsen water quality. Keep a calendar of when your filters need to be changed and stick to it consistently.
